void
idr_preload(gfp_t gfp)
{
	struct idr_cache *cache;
	struct idr_node *node;
	km_flag_t kmflag = ISSET(gfp, __GFP_WAIT) ? KM_SLEEP : KM_NOSLEEP;

	SDT_PROBE0(sdt, linux, idr, preload);

	/* If caller asked to wait, we had better be sleepable.  */
	if (ISSET(gfp, __GFP_WAIT))
		ASSERT_SLEEPABLE();

	/*
	 * Get the current lwp's private idr cache.
	 */
	cache = lwp_getspecific(idr_cache_key);
	if (cache == NULL) {
		/* lwp_setspecific must be sleepable.  */
		if (!ISSET(gfp, __GFP_WAIT))
			return;
		cache = kmem_zalloc(sizeof(*cache), kmflag);
		if (cache == NULL)
			return;
		lwp_setspecific(idr_cache_key, cache);
	}

	/*
	 * If there already is a node, a prior call to idr_preload must
	 * not have been matched by idr_preload_end.  Print a warning,
	 * claim the node, and record our return address for where this
	 * node came from so the next leak is attributed to us.
	 */
	if (cache->ic_node) {
		idr_cache_warning(cache);
		goto out;
	}

	/*
	 * No cached node.  Allocate a new one, store it in the cache,
	 * and record our return address for where this node came from
	 * so the next leak is attributed to us.
	 */
	node = kmem_alloc(sizeof(*node), kmflag);
	KASSERT(node != NULL || !ISSET(gfp, __GFP_WAIT));
	if (node == NULL)
		return;

	cache->ic_node = node;
out:	cache->ic_where = __builtin_return_address(0);
}

int
idr_alloc(struct idr *idr, void *data, int start, int end, gfp_t gfp)
{
	int maximum = (end <= 0? INT_MAX : (end - 1));
	struct idr_cache *cache;
	struct idr_node *node, *search, *collision __diagused;
	int id = start;

	/* Sanity-check inputs.  */
	if (ISSET(gfp, __GFP_WAIT))
		ASSERT_SLEEPABLE();
	if (__predict_false(start < 0))
		return -EINVAL;
	if (__predict_false(maximum < start))
		return -ENOSPC;

	/*
	 * Grab a node allocated by idr_preload, if we have a cache and
	 * it is populated.
	 */
	cache = lwp_getspecific(idr_cache_key);
	if (cache == NULL || cache->ic_node == NULL)
		return -ENOMEM;
	node = cache->ic_node;
	cache->ic_node = NULL;

	/* Find an id.  */
	mutex_spin_enter(&idr->idr_lock);
	search = rb_tree_find_node_geq(&idr->idr_tree, &start);
	while ((search != NULL) && (search->in_index == id)) {
		if (maximum <= id) {
			id = -ENOSPC;
			goto out;
		}
		search = rb_tree_iterate(&idr->idr_tree, search, RB_DIR_RIGHT);
		id++;
	}
	node->in_index = id;
	node->in_data = data;
	collision = rb_tree_insert_node(&idr->idr_tree, node);
	KASSERT(collision == node);
out:	mutex_spin_exit(&idr->idr_lock);

	/* Discard the node on failure.  */
	if (id < 0) {
		cache->ic_node = node;
	} else {
		SDT_PROBE3(sdt, linux, idr, alloc,  idr, id, data);
	}
	return id;
}

void
idr_preload_end(void)
{
	struct idr_cache *cache;

	SDT_PROBE0(sdt, linux, idr, preload__end);

	/* Get the cache, or bail if it's not there.  */
	cache = lwp_getspecific(idr_cache_key);
	if (cache == NULL)
		return;

	/*
	 * If there is a node, either because we didn't idr_alloc or
	 * because idr_alloc failed, chuck it.
	 *
	 * XXX If we are not sleepable, then while the caller may have
	 * used idr_preload(GFP_ATOMIC), kmem_free may still sleep.
	 * What to do?
	 */
	if (cache->ic_node) {
		struct idr_node *node;

		node = cache->ic_node;
		cache->ic_node = NULL;
		cache->ic_where = NULL;

		kmem_free(node, sizeof(*node));
	}
}
